The popular ‘Masters of the Universe’ is getting a new live-action movie nearly 40 years after the first film was released in 1987.
The original movie, based on Mattel’s famous action figures, starred Dolph Lundgren as He-Man. although it did not perform well at the box office, the characters remained popular through animated series, comics, and a recent Netflix revival.
According to a Hindustan Times report, the new ‘Masters of the Universe’ film, set to release in 2026, follows Prince Adam, a young warrior who discovers his destiny with the sword of power. to save the kingdom of Eternia from the evil Skeletor, Adam transforms into the powerful he-man.
The film stars Nicholas Galitzine as Prince Adam/He-Man and Camila Mendes in a leading role. the cast also includes Idris Elba, Kristen Wiig, and Jared Leto.
Galitzine is known for his roles in ‘Red, White & Royal Blue’, ‘Bottoms’, and ‘The Idea of You’. For the role of He-Man, he underwent an intense physical transformation and said the experience pushed him to his limits.
The movie aims to bring the beloved hero back to theaters and introduce He-Man to a new generation of fans.
